lonnie i ordered a aquactinic tx5 fixture from premium aquatics only 5 bulbs but with individual reflectors it is very bright, but there is a 7bulb fixture called constellation its 48" and a 72". they also have a 48" solar flare 6 54 watt bulbs that are overdriven to 80 watts.
 
210 gallon all glass tank with 72" constellation t5's has 14 36" bulbs. 2 rows of 7 bulbs.
